About Markus Sköld
Markus Sköld is a scholar working on Immunology, Infectious Diseases, Oncology, Epidemiology and Genetics, having authored 23 papers that have together received 1.6k indexed citations. Recurring topics across this work include Immune Cell Function and Interaction (10 papers), T-cell and B-cell Immunology (9 papers), Tuberculosis Research and Epidemiology (6 papers), Immunotherapy and Immune Responses (4 papers), Mycobacterium research and diagnosis (2 papers), Immunodeficiency and Autoimmune Disorders (2 papers), Cancer Immunotherapy and Biomarkers (2 papers) and Immune Response and Inflammation (2 papers). The work is most often cited by research in Immunology (874 citations), Infectious Diseases (551 citations), Virology (61 citations), Epidemiology (366 citations) and Oncology (149 citations). Markus Sköld has collaborated with scholars based in United States, Sweden and United Kingdom. Frequent co-authors include Samuel M. Behar, A Pawłowski, Gunilla Källenius, Martı́n E. Rottenberg, Marianne Jansson, Tian Tian, Susanna Cardell, Joshua S. Woodworth, Gurdyal S. Besra and Chyung‐Ru Wang. Their work appears in journals such as The Journal of Immunology, Infection and Immunity, Journal of Biological Chemistry, PLoS ONE and Immunology.
